Startup Costs to Open a Business Idea

Launching an AI Chatbot Development business involves various initial investments crucial for establishing a robust foundation. The following table outlines the estimated startup costs, providing a clear breakdown of potential expenses from software and infrastructure to staffing and legal requirements, along with their respective minimum and maximum ranges.

# Expense Min Max
1 Initial Software and Development Tool Costs $50,000 $100,000
2 Estimated Costs for Cloud Infrastructure and Hosting $20,000 $75,000
3 Employee Salaries and Benefits $150,000 $300,000
4 Marketing and Client Acquisition Costs $25,000 $100,000
5 Legal and Professional Services $15,000 $40,000
6 Office Space and Utilities $30,000 $60,000
7 Ongoing Costs for Employee Training and Development $1,500 $15,231
Total $291,500 $690,231

What Are The Estimated Costs For Cloud Infrastructure And Hosting?

Cloud infrastructure represents a significant operational cost for an AI Chatbot Development business like ConversaFlow AI. These expenses cover scalable cloud services essential for hosting and managing AI workloads. Initially, businesses can expect to incur costs ranging from $20,000 to $75,000 monthly for comprehensive cloud infrastructure. Ongoing monthly cloud hosting fees on major platforms such as Amazon Web Services (AWS), Google Cloud, or Microsoft Azure typically range from $100 to $600, depending on the specific usage patterns and service tiers selected for your conversational AI solutions.

For AI models that generate and process large datasets, cloud storage becomes a substantial expense. Storing extensive training data and operational logs can cost between $1,000 and $10,000 per month. For example, storing 10 terabytes (TB) of training data, which is common for advanced AI chatbot development, can cost approximately $2,000 to $2,300 per year. This cost is crucial for maintaining historical data and enabling continuous learning for improved customer experience automation.

The computational power required for both training and running AI models is a primary cost driver in AI chatbot business growth. Graphics Processing Unit (GPU) instances, vital for accelerating AI training, can cost between $250 and $400 per hour on leading cloud platforms. For businesses scaling AI bot development agency operations, a single AI server rack equipped with multiple GPUs can exceed $500,000. This high investment highlights the need for efficient resource management to boost profit in AI chatbot startup ventures.

Data transfer and bandwidth are also critical considerations when discussing estimated cloud costs. AI workloads often demand high-speed networks, requiring 10-100 Gigabits per second (Gbps) connections. Cloud providers typically charge for data egress—the transfer of data out of their network. This can become a significant cost, especially when training large conversational AI models or deploying updates across multiple client instances, impacting the overall financial planning for AI bot development companies.

How Much Should Be Budgeted For Employee Salaries And Benefits?

For an AI Chatbot Development business like ConversaFlow AI, employee salaries and benefits represent the largest initial startup expense. A significant budget is essential for building a competent team capable of delivering custom-built, emotionally intelligent AI chatbots. The estimated budget for these costs typically ranges from $150,000 to $300,000. This investment directly supports the core operations of your AI chatbot business growth by attracting the talent needed to develop and deploy conversational AI solutions that drive customer engagement and operational efficiency for US businesses.

Understanding the average compensation for key roles is crucial for financial planning for AI bot development companies. The average annual salary for an AI Chatbot Developer in the United States is approximately $93,749. This figure typically ranges between $80,000 and $95,000. In major tech hubs, this amount can be higher; for example, in New York, the average salary for this role can reach around $102,565 per year. These figures are vital when calculating the operational costs in AI chatbot projects.

Experience significantly impacts salary expectations within the AI development consulting field. More experienced AI Engineers command higher salaries, averaging around $145,900 per year. Senior-level professionals in this area can earn up to $262,620. For entry-level positions, an AI developer salary in the US is approximately $69,362, while a senior AI developer can earn up to $126,557. These variations highlight the need for a flexible budget when building a strong team for AI chatbot development, aiming for a balance of experience levels.

What Do Legal And Professional Services Typically Cost?

Budgeting for legal and professional services is a necessary step in the financial planning for an AI bot development company, particularly for businesses like ConversaFlow AI. These costs are crucial for establishing a solid operational foundation and ensuring regulatory compliance. Typically, expenses for business registration, drafting robust client contracts, and general regulatory adherence can range from $15,000 to $40,000. This initial investment helps mitigate legal risks, crucial for any AI chatbot business growth.

Securing the necessary licenses, permits, and comprehensive insurance policies is another significant financial consideration. These elements are vital for protecting your AI development consulting firm from potential liabilities. Such protections can cost between $10,000 and $30,000. This step is critical to reduce operational costs and legal risks associated with running a Conversational AI solutions business, ensuring smooth client acquisition for AI development firms.

Ongoing legal consultations and investments in compliance tools, especially for data protection regulations, are essential. For instance, adherence to global standards like GDPR (General Data Protection Regulation) and US-specific regulations like CCPA (California Consumer Privacy Act) is non-negotiable for AI chatbot companies. Costs for these specialized consultations and tools can range from $1,000 to $5,000 annually. This ensures ConversaFlow AI maintains compliance and builds machine trust authority.


Compliance Costs for Enterprise AI Chatbot Solutions

  • For enterprise-level chatbot solutions, particularly in highly regulated industries such as healthcare and finance, compliance costs can be substantially higher.
  • Implementing robust frameworks like SOC 2 (Service Organization Control 2) compliance is often required to demonstrate data security and privacy controls.
  • Setting up for SOC 2 compliance can cost between $50,000 and $150,000. This significant investment is necessary to serve large clients and ensure your AI chatbot business profitability in specialized markets.
